Day Posted February 24, 2014 Share Posted February 24, 2014 QUEENS Park Rangers are considering sacking manager Harry Redknapp according to reports. The Times says Redknapp's position is under threat after a run of three successive defeats. One of those was against Championship promotion rivals Derby County, who have leapfrogged the London club into third place. QPR's owners are desperate for a swift return to the Premier League. Michael Laudrup, recently sacked by Swansea, has emerged as a potential replacement for Redknapp.http://www.derbytelegraph.co.uk/Derby-County-s-promotion-rivals-QPR-sack-manager/story-20690547-detail/story.html#ixzz2uFQzIhO0 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
